Job description
Manually plant, cultivate and harvest strawberries, beans, peas, tomatoes, squash or other vegetables and field crops. Use hand tools such as shovels, trowels, hoes, tampers, pruning hooks, shears and knives. Duties include tilling soil and applying fertilizers; transplanting , weeding, thinning or pruning crops; applying pesticides; cleaning, packing and loading harvested products. Construct trellises, do greenhouse work, repair fences and farm buildings or participate in irrigation activities. Will also lay down and remove plastic mulch. Set up and operate irrigation equipment. Operate forklifts, tractors and tractor drawn machinery to plow, harrow and fertilize soil, or plant, cultivate, spray and harvest crops. Will operate equipment in farm fields and drive on farm roads. Repair and maintain farm vehicles, implements and mechanical equipment. Harvest fruits and vegetables by hand. Apply pesticides, herbicides or fertilizers to crops. Inform farmers of farm managers of crop progress. Identify plants, pests and weeds to determine selection and application of pesticides and fertilizers. Clear and maintain ditches, hedgerows. Must be able to physically lift up to 80 pounds. Employer will furnish to workers, without cost, all tools and equipment required in the performance of duties assigned. Workers should report for work with their own suitable work clothing. Field temperatures may range from 0 to 100+ degrees (F) with possible wet morning conditions. Will work in inclement weather as needed. Must have experience working with minimum production standards. Must have experience in working with farm safety and sanitary practices required in Good Agricultural Practices (GAP) plans. 2 months verifiable experience in the aforementioned duties. Due to health and safety concerns relating to pesticide application and the operation of equipment on our farm, workers are required to have the ability to comprehend simple instructions in English.
